(3.) PRESENTLY , we are concerned with the governing body's resolution with regard to the panel for the post of electrician -cum -caretaker (ur). Since the panel prepared by the selection committee for the post of electrician - cum -caretaker (ur) was not approved by the governing body, in terms of the interim order passed by the Learned Single Judge of this Court on 8th May, 2014; His Lordship set aside the decision of the governing body with regard to the panel prepared for the post of electrician -cum -caretaker (ur) and again directed the governing body to grant approval in favour of Tamal Bhattacharjee who occupied the first position in the panel for the said post. The writ petition was adjourned for a week and the governing body was directed to produce its approval to the panel, prepared for the post of electrician -cum -caretaker (ur), before the Court, with a rider that in case such approval is not produced before the Court, penal measure would be taken against the authority. The said order which was passed by the Learned Single Judge of this Court on 18th June, 2014 is under challenge in the mandamus appeal at the instance of the governing body of the said college.
